Faculty

On employability, graduates of the Maria College of Engineering and Technology consistently appear as the first choice of employers. Studying EEE will lead to potential careers in the areas of Research & Development (R&D), design, systems analysis, installation and commissioning, process engineering, control and maintenance, manufacturing, quality assurance and testing, information technology, programming, consultancy, management and software engineering.
